The Hexadecimal Color #ACD83C is a contrast shade of Yellow Green. #ACD83C RGB value is rgb(172, 216, 60). RGB Color Model of #ACD83C consists of 67% red, 84% green and 23% blue. HSL color Mode of #ACD83C has 77°(degrees) Hue, 67% Saturation and 54% Lightness. #ACD83C color has an wavelength of 571.51852n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#ACD83C is #CCFF66.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#ACD83C is #AD4. The Closest Color to #ACD83C is #9ACD32. Official Name of #ACD83C Hex Code is Key Lime Pie.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#ACD83C is 20 Cyan 0 Magenta 72 Yellow 15 Black and #ACD83C CMY is 20, 0, 72.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#ACD83C is hsl(77,67,54,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(77, 72, 85).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#ACD83C is 42.39, 58.21, 13.28.
Hex8 Value of #ACD83C is #ACD83CFF. Decimal Value of #ACD83C is 11327548 and Octal Value of #ACD83C is 53154074. Binary Value of #ACD83C is 10101100, 11011000, 111100 and Android of #ACD83C is 4289517628 / 0xffacd83c.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#ACD83C is 0.372, 0.511, 0.511 and YIQ Color Space of #ACD83C is 185.06, 23.9032, -57.8532.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#ACD83C is 53.91, 69.07, 13.98.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#ACD83C is 80.86, -35.47, 67.81.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#ACD83C is 80.86, -21.4, 84.1.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#ACD83C is 80.86, 76.53, 117.61. Hunter Lab variable of #ACD83C is 76.3, -34.34, 43.09.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#ACD83C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
